Fun fact: During the scene where Clarice is telling Hannibal about the titular “silence of the lambs” the point where she says “I thought I could save just one” you can hear something hit the floor behind them. A crewman accidentally knocked a wrench over and the director panicked that it would ruin the scene, but Foster remained in character until the scene was called cut and she immediately shouted “What the hell was that?!”

@@RolandDeschain1 All About Eve won 6 Oscars - Best Picture, Best Director, Best Screenplay, Best Supporting Actor, Best Art Direction, and Best Sound Recording. It didn't have any nominees for Best Actor, so it wasn't even possible for it to win the Big Five after the nominations were announced. It did however receive four nominations for Best Actress and Best Supporting Actress (two in each category). Pretty sure it's the only film in history to receive four acting nominations for women. There are only three movies in history to win the Big Five Oscars: The Silence of the Lambs (1991), One Flew Over the Cuckoo's Nest (1975), and It Happened One Night (1934). Everything Everywhere All at Once came pretty close, but it fell one short and missed out on Best Actor. It wasn't even possible for it to win the Big Five, because there were no nominees from the film in the Best Actor category. It did however win the Oscars for both Best Supporting Actor and Best Supporting Actress, and is the only film in history to win 6 above-the-line Oscars (Big Five + Best Supporting Actor/Actress), and one of only three films to win 3 out of the 4 acting awards.

19:11 If you’ve ever been around a rotting, decomposing body you’ll appreciate putting some Vics or Vaseline under your nose. The chemical particles will cling to your nasal passages, and you’ll be smelling dead bodies for days/weeks. The salve helps to capture the particles and it avoids the smell. I did mortuary work and search and recovery. Bodies decompose very very fast.

Mickey, she didn’t check her corners. She was in the wrong. When clearing rooms each person has their own section of fire, Clarice overstepped and was covering the section of fire of her partner (the guy to the right). She should have been covering the left section of fire and corner which was her responsibility. This is standard protocol for room clearing.
